[0021] see figure 1 : A device for distributing a multi-core photoelectric hybrid cable into two or more paths, including a cover 4, a side of the lower end of the cover 4 is provided with a mounting pole 12, and a fixture 10 is arranged on the mounting pole 12, so The jig 10 directly below the cover 4 is connected with a base 3, and the base 3 is provided with a slanted hole from top to bottom. The photoelectric hybrid plug 1, the lower end surface of the base 3 is also provided with an armored or unarmored photoelectric hybrid cable 6, and the armored or non-armored photoelectric hybrid cable 6 includes a DC power cord 9 and an LC optical fiber plug 8 , the LC optical fiber plug 8 is inserted into the tail of the photoelectric hybrid socket 2, the DC power cord 9 is fixed on the photoelectric hybrid socket 2, the base 3 is also provided with a ground...
